Package: texlive-latex-extra
Version: 2012.20120611-2
Severity: normal
Tags: upstream patch
Dear Maintainer,
The invoice package uses \input instead of \RequirePackage to include package
fp. Line 152 from file invoice.sty uses the following code:
\input{fp}

Package: fp-units-db
Version: 2.4.0-2
Severity: important
Tags: squeeze
Version 2.4.0 of the Free Pascal compiler only supports MySQL clients <= 5.0.
Since the MySQL client shipped with Squeeze is 5.1.x, you can't access a MySQL
database through an application written in Free Pascal.
